After dns or dhcp restart a scope option disappears from one of our
scopes. 006 DNS Servers disappears This is a Windows 2003 R2 SP1 server. Why would this happen? |

You mean it gets unchecked and disappears from the Options list? If you go into Configure Options, and you check 006, are your previous settings (IP addresses) in there? Is there a Server Option 006 with similar settings as well? Anything in the Event logs? How about DHCP logs? -- Ace Innovative IT Concepts, Inc Willow Grove, PA This posting is provided "AS-IS" with no warranties or guarantees and confers no rights.
